The Common Weakness Enumeration (CWE) has a "view" of issues that can occur in Java applications. See: http://cwe.mitre.org/data/slices/660.html for a listing of all the details or: http://cwe.mitre.org/data/lists/660.html for a list of the items where the names are hyper-links to the content about them. The entries include description, code examples, real world CVE examples of the issue in many cases, references and in most cases pointers to the attack patterns effective against the issue.
